Tankard, 1701–1702. Thomas I Parr (British). Silver; overall: 13.5 x 15.3 x 9.9 cm (5 5/16 x 6 x 3 7/8 in.). The Cleveland Museum of Art, Gift of Mrs. Macon Leigh, 1982.111
